Python散点图循环分类法及图例实现指南

版权申诉
0 下载量 90 浏览量 更新于2024-10-14 收藏 73KB ZIP 举报
资源摘要信息:"本资源文件主要针对Python编程语言中的数据可视化部分,特别是如何使用matplotlib库来创建散点图,同时结合循环分类法对数据进行分类并添加图例以提升图表的可读性和美观性。本资源文件为压缩包格式,解压后包含一个详细的PDF文档,该文档详细介绍了相关知识点。" 知识点详细说明: 1. Python编程语言 Python是一种广泛使用的高级编程语言,以其简洁明了的语法和强大的库支持而闻名。它非常适合初学者学习,并且在数据科学、人工智能、网站开发等多个领域中得到广泛应用。Python语言的核心理念之一是可读性,这使得代码易于编写、阅读和维护。 2. 数据可视化 数据可视化是将数据通过图形的方式表达出来,以便于人们更加直观地理解数据所携带的信息。它涉及到图形设计、统计学和计算机科学等多个领域,是数据分析中不可或缺的一部分。良好的数据可视化可以帮助人们快速把握数据的主要特征和趋势,是沟通和报告的重要工具。 3. matplotlib库 matplotlib是Python中一个开源的数据可视化库,它提供了绘制二维图表的强大功能。matplotlib的名称来源于MATLAB的绘图命令,其主要目的是为了方便科学计算结果的展示。该库提供了多种图表的绘制方法,包括散点图、折线图、柱状图等。 4. scatter散点图 散点图是数据可视化中一种常见的图表类型,它通过在坐标轴上绘制点来表示两个变量之间的关系。每个点的位置由其对应的两个变量值决定,散点图适用于展示大量的数据点,并分析变量之间的相互关系或模式。在Python中,matplotlib库提供了函数scatter()来创建散点图。 5. 循环分类法 循环分类法并不是一个特定的术语,但从描述中可以推测,这里指的是使用循环语句对数据进行分类的处理方法。在Python中,使用for或while循环可以遍历数据集,并根据特定的条件将数据分成不同的类别。这在处理和准备数据以便于可视化时非常有用。 6. 图例的添加 图例是图表的一个重要组成部分,它可以解释图表中不同图形元素代表的含义。在创建图表时,合理地添加图例可以帮助观众更快地理解图表所传达的信息。在matplotlib中,可以使用legend()函数来添加图例,而且可以通过设置图例的位置、样式和标签等来优化其表现形式。 7. PDF文档格式 PDF(Portable Document Format)是由Adobe公司开发的一种文件格式,它可以完整地保留原始文档的布局、字体、图片等元素,并且不依赖于操作系统和应用软件。PDF格式广泛用于电子文档的存储和交换,非常适合用于分发包含格式化文本和图像的电子文档,如手册、论文和电子书。 总结: 本资源文件的内容涵盖了Python编程语言中的数据可视化知识,特别是使用matplotlib库创建和定制散点图的高级技巧。通过结合循环分类法和图例的添加,可以使生成的图表更加清晰、有条理和具有说明性。文档以PDF格式提供,方便用户阅读和参考。需要注意的是,虽然标签中提到了"c#",但在资源描述和内容中并未涉及到任何与C#编程语言相关的内容,这可能是由于资源描述过程中出现的误标或混淆。